All Definitions for Junction

Below are all the dictionary definitions of junction:

1A place where two things meet, especially where two roads meet.
2A place where two or more railways or railroads meet.
3The act of joining, or the state of being joined.
4Electrical junction: a point or area where multiple conductors or semiconductors make physical contact.
5The boundary between two physically different materials, especially between conductors, semiconductors, or metals.
6The place where a distributary departs from the main stream.
7A point in time between two unrelated consecutive broadcasts.
8A kind of symbolic link to a directory.
9In the Raku programming language, a construct representing a composite of several values connected by an operator.
10(of roads or tracks) To form a junction.
